Preparing for the PCC EHR
The PCC EHR will be seamlessly integrated with your Partner System. This course will outline the configuration changes you will need to make to prepare for implementation of the EHR, such as organizing your diagnosis and procedure tables, setting up form letters, and creating visit-specific encounter forms. EHR workstation hardware requirements and recommendations will also be addresssed, so that you can purchase user hardware that is well-suited to your practice.
